首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何为使用ActiveMQ Artemis的服务编写集成测试

为使用ActiveMQ Artemis的服务编写集成测试,可以按照以下步骤进行:

  1. 确定测试环境:首先,需要搭建一个适合进行集成测试的环境。这包括安装和配置ActiveMQ Artemis消息代理服务器,以及准备测试所需的其他依赖项,如数据库、网络连接等。
  2. 编写测试用例:根据需求和功能,编写集成测试用例。测试用例应该覆盖各种场景,包括消息的发送和接收、消息的持久化和可靠性、消息的过滤和路由等。
  3. 配置测试环境:在测试环境中,配置ActiveMQ Artemis的相关参数,如连接地址、用户名和密码等。确保测试环境与实际生产环境一致。
  4. 编写测试代码:使用适合的编程语言和测试框架,编写集成测试代码。测试代码应该包括连接到ActiveMQ Artemis服务器、发送和接收消息、验证消息内容和属性等功能。
  5. 执行集成测试:运行编写的集成测试代码,连接到ActiveMQ Artemis服务器,执行测试用例。确保测试过程中记录日志和错误信息,以便进行故障排除和问题分析。
  6. 分析测试结果:根据测试结果,分析测试覆盖率和功能正确性。如果发现问题或错误,及时修复和调试。
  7. 优化和重复测试:根据测试结果和反馈,优化测试用例和测试代码,确保集成测试的准确性和稳定性。重复执行集成测试,确保服务的可靠性和性能。

在进行集成测试时,可以考虑使用腾讯云的相关产品,如腾讯云消息队列 CMQ、腾讯云数据库 TDSQL、腾讯云云服务器 CVM 等,以提高测试效率和可靠性。具体产品介绍和链接地址可参考腾讯云官方文档。

需要注意的是,集成测试是一个复杂的过程,需要综合考虑多个因素,如性能、可靠性、安全性等。因此,在编写集成测试时,需要充分了解ActiveMQ Artemis的特性和功能,以及相关的编程语言和测试框架。同时,也需要关注云计算和IT互联网领域的最新发展和技术趋势,以保持专业知识的更新和提升。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券